Transaction 25c91abe36e1f2dcfa2fdcd61d859568799dcf5472019b64c39e69bc53c1bf55
1 Input
2 Outputs
- 25c91abe36e1f2dcfa2fdcd61d859568799dcf5472019b64c39e69bc53c1bf55:0
- 25c91abe36e1f2dcfa2fdcd61d859568799dcf5472019b64c39e69bc53c1bf55:1
value 274690
address 16LTvgWyMNifGEkLQRBnC7nPg6pzPDHnbe
value 8743181
address 1412tTXy1yBHM9Tf8SpMXcr87WJZkksoHn